Lebanon Splits Antiwar Democrats After Iran Unity

The clearest congressional sequel is not Iran but Lebanon: Democrats won a symbolic Iran vote, then more than half of House Democrats helped defeat Rashida Tlaib's Lebanon war-powers measure. [1]
